Six more Vande Bharat trains entered the Indian Railways fleet on Sunday after Prime Minister Narendra Modi virtually flagged off the trains from Tatanagar in Jharkhand.
The Odisha government on Saturday declared a holiday for all schools and colleges in the Bhubaneswar Municipal Corporation (BMC) area on September 17, in view of Prime Minister Narendra Modi's visit to the state.
